How The Wrong Motivation Could Negatively Affect Your Business.
What are you focusing on? This is one of the most important questions you could answer for yourself.
You see, we are motivated by either toward motivators or away from motivators. So what do I mean by that? Well, when youâre motivated toward something, it means that youâre moving towards what you want. And when youâre motivated away from what you donât want, it means your attention has to be focused on what you donât want.
This is the problem.
Let's use money as an example. So, someone might say theyâre motivated to make more money because they want to buy their dream home and they want to be a millionaire, or whatever. Now, those are pretty much towards motivators. At least they sound that way so far. But what if they say âitâs because I donât want to be poor.â Theyâre motivated to make more money because they donât want to be poor. Or, maybe they say âI want to make more money because I want to have enough to get byâ Thatâs moving away from what they donât want which is poverty or not having enough.
Whenever someone is talking about what they want or whatâs important to them in a certain area of life, (in this example, what's important to them about making more money) and they use the word âdonâtâ, or any negatives, or if thereâs a comparison, thatâs a pretty good clue that itâs an away from motivator. And this is where it becomes a problem.
Now, you might be thinking âwhy is this a problem? Theyâre still motivated, so whatâs the difference? Why does that matter if itâs towards or away?â
Well, if youâre motivated toward something, you will continually be motivated towards it until you get it. Itâs powerful. When youâre motivated away from what you donât want, the further away you get from it, the less motivated you are. As soon as you start moving away from what it is you donât want, the motivation decreases.
Iâll give you another example. Letâs talk about someone whoâs working to release weight. You probably know someone or youâve heard of someone, (or maybe you are someone) who at some point in the past may have tried out a diet and it worked for a bit and then they lost motivation fell off track and went right back to eating the old way, and following the old habits, until they got motivated to try again and maybe tried a different fad diet or maybe the same one, it doesnât matter. Then they started going to the gym again, started doing the things that they needed to do, until they started to see some results again, got a little more comfortable, lost their motivation and repeated the cycle all over again.
This is really typical of someone who is motivated away from. In this example they may be motivated away from obesity or away from buying plus-sized clothes. Maybe theyâre motivated away from feeling tired and sluggish, or theyâre motivated away from what they see in the mirror.
As many of you know, I used to work in the fitness industry. So I know that a lot of personal trainers and people in that industry use away from motivators to try to motivate their clients. And this is no fault on them. They donât know what they don't know. They think theyâre motivating them correctly, but really whatâs happening is that they say, things like, âyou need to lose weight because you donât want to have high blood pressureâ, or âyou need to lose weight because you donât want to have a heart attack or cancer,â whatever it is. And they think those are strong motivators, but the second that person starts to feel a little healthier, their blood pressure comes down, their blood sugar normalizes, they can walk up the stairs with ease, they lose the motivation. So itâs not a sustainable motivation. It doesnât move them forward all the way to the goal.
Thatâs the problem with away from motivators. And thatâs the typical cycle.
The personâs motivated
Then as they make progress and get further away from the thing they donât want, they lose their motivation, and we call that burn out. Thatâs when burnout happens. They lose interest and they lose motivation. They donât feel like doing it anymore.
Then they create a drama to become motivated again.
In the case of the weight loss, the person will become motivated again when the doctor tells them their blood pressure is too high again. Or when their pants are too tight again. Or when theyâre out of breath walking up the stairs again. Whatever it is, and then theyâll have a little freak out about it, theyâll get upset, theyâll get motivated, theyâll start walking, theyâll start eating better, theyâll do the things that they know they need to do until they start to feel better and then they fall off again.

How to Not Fail Your New Years Resolutions This Year
[Watch the video version of this https://youtu.be/QHEkMUsq_5E ]
We hear the same messages every year...Â
âResolutions donât workâ
â__% of resolutions failâ
âDonât set resolutionsâ
I have a theory. My theory is that resolutions fail because every year weâre told they fail. Letâs change that story.Â
First of all, what is a resolution? The dictionary tells us that a resolution is firm decision to not do something.Â
When we resolve to do (or not do) something, it is like carving your intention in stone. A resolution means that you are changing your standards. Drawing the line in the sand and you wonât accept anything else.Â
But thatâs not how we, as a society, set resolutions.Â
Resolutions today have become nothing more than a wish with about as much staying power as blowing out the candles on your birthday cake. Itâs like blowing out the candles on the world birthday cake and then a week later forgetting you had ever wished for that thing.Â
And of course this is how we do it. Weâre told every year that weâll fail at our resolutions so why even bother?Â
Because it makes sense to.Â
Think about it. Itâs the start of a new year. What better time to reflect on the year that has past and to set intentions and outcomes for the year to come?
There are 3 problems with how we set resolutions:
1) Most of us set resolutions as carelessly as we do our birthday wishes and once the smoke as cleared from the candles, the wish is long forgotten.Â
2) We set resolutions we think that we âshouldâ set. I call them âShould Goalsâ in my Goal Buster series. âI should lose weightâ, âI should work harderâ âI should...â you get the point.Â
3) Your resolution is usually focused on what youâll need to sacrifice and not what youâre going to gain. For example, if your resolution is to lose weight... who really wants to lose something? Who really wants to give up all their favourite foods?
So how do we change it?Â
We change it by setting real resolutions. What do you want to resolve for 2017?Â
Imagine for a moment that it is December 31, 2017. Who are you? What have you accomplished? How do you feel? How is your life different from 1 year ago? This is your desired outcome.Â
Now, are you willing to do whatever it takes to get there?Â
How to set better Resolutions that Stick!
1) Visualize the outcome that you WANT
2) Set resolutions you WANT- stop âshouldingâ on yourself
3) Focus on what you have to gain by getting what you WANT
4) Believe you can have what you WANT
5) Accept nothing less than what you WANT
Do we need to set resolutions?
Everything in the universe is either expanding or retracting, growing or shrinking and that includes us. Setting resolutions, or goals is movement. It means that you are moving towards something and that you are growing. Better to grow than to shrink.Â
If you donât set goals, youâll never fail. But who wants to succeed at nothing?Â

How Much âSelf-Careâ Is Too Much?
[if youâd rather listen to the podcast version of this, click here...]
Letâs talk about Self Care. Why are we talking about self care? Because there seems to be a trend Iâve been noticing of entrepreneurs using self care as an excuse to avoid work.
Now, letâs be clear. We all know that self care is a good thing. An important thing and we must take care of ourselves. I mean, I think I can assume that we all agree on this? Because you cannot give from an empty cup.Â
You must take care of yourself in order to fulfill your purpose and do the work you need to do.Â
So what I am NOT saying is to stop talking care of yourself. What I am saying is donât let that become your excuse to not take care of your business. Cool? Good.Â
Now that thatâs out of the way, letâs really talk about self care.Â
âSelf Careâ seems to have become synonymous for âlazyâ or âprocrastinatingâ. There, yes, I said it. I know thatâs not going to be a popular statement in some circles but itâs true.Â
I work with many entrepreneurs and professionals and this comes up time and time again. And I have to ask âhow much self care do you think you need?â Because it seems to me that if youâre business is slow and you're struggling to get clients and make money, it seems to me that the most important thing should be focusing on growing the business. Am I wrong? And if youâre not that busy, it seems that self care should be a non-issue because you have plenty of time to sleep, relax, go to the gym etc.Â
When self care needs to become more of a priority is when the business is thriving and the entrepreneur needs to become conscious of making time for self care. But please, do not tell me you need a âself care dayâ to lay around in your pyjamas watching netflix and drinking coco when you haven't made any money that week and you haven't put in the work to create anything either.Â
Hereâs another thing... laying around in your pyjamas all day is, in my opinion, not self care. Itâs being lazy. Letâs call it what it is. And itâs ok to have a lazy day once in awhile, but letâs be honest about what it is and not try to glamourize it by calling it âself careâ. And I can understand why someone would want to call this âself careâ because who wants to admit feeling lazy when they're trying to create an image of a powered-up entrepreneur?
To me self care, is eating right, exercise, taking care of ones mental, emotional, spiritual and physical health and FINANCIAL health. You see, so many people in taking about self care focus on the mental and emotional but neglect the physical and financial side of self care. True self care involves taking care of the body and all of itâs needs including proper nutrition, and regular exercise and it also includes taking care of ones finances.Â
Financial health? Some of you may be wondering about that one and hereâs why I include it. I can see a direct correlation between financial abundance and health. When you have money, you have access to better food, better healthcare, and things like regular massage, dental work, chiropractic care, acupuncture etc. Now, Iâm not saying you have to be a billionaire, but if you have a little extra money, itâs easier to take care of yourself.Â
So yes, taking care of your finances and making money is a form of self care.Â
So what are these entrepreneurs doing when theyâre overly âself-caringâ (yes, I made that term up...)
Theyâre avoiding! Theyâre using self care as a distraction away from what they need to be doing.Â
Why are they avoiding it? A number of reasons:
Fear of rejection
Fear of failure
Fear of success
Fear of the unknown
Being comfortable where they are
Of course there could be more reasons (ahem: excuses) for this but these, I think are the main ones. And of course there is also, good old procrastination.Â
So if you think this might possibly be you, then perhaps itâs time to take a good, honest look at yourself and ask âHow much âself careâ do I really need and why?â
Because I think, if youâre eating right, exercising regularly, meditating, getting the occasional massage, spa treatment, mani/pedi as needed, taking time to enjoy a good book, or a meal with a friend, etc... then it seems to me that you should be able to still run your business and not make âself careâ a reason to skip out on working.Â
At the end of the day, yes, you do need to take care of yourself to run your business, but you also need to have discipline in taking care of business.Â
